What is a Gold IRA?



A Gold IRA is a kind of self-directed particular person retirement account that enables traders to carry physical gold and other treasured metals as a part of their retirement portfolio. Not like traditional IRAs, which typically hold paper assets such as stocks and bonds, a Gold IRA offers the opportunity to spend money on tangible assets that have historically maintained their worth and served as a hedge against inflation.


Sorts of Precious Metals Allowed



Whereas gold is the first focus of a Gold IRA, the interior Revenue Service (IRS) additionally permits the inclusion of other precious metals, including:


  • Silver

  • Platinum

  • Palladium


These metals should meet specific purity standards set by the IRS to qualify for inclusion in a Gold IRA. As an illustration, gold should be at the very least 99.5% pure, whereas silver must be 99.9% pure.

How Does a Gold IRA Work?



Setting up a Gold IRA involves a number of steps:


  1. Choose a Custodian: The IRS requires that Gold IRAs be held by a qualified custodian. This custodian is responsible for managing the account, making certain compliance with IRS rules, and facilitating the purchase and storage of the valuable metals.


  2. Fund the Account: Traders can fund a Gold IRA through numerous means, including rolling over funds from an current retirement account (resembling a 401(okay) or traditional IRA) or making a direct contribution. It is vital to grasp the contribution limits and tax implications related to each funding methodology.


  3. Choose Treasured Metals: As soon as the account is funded, buyers can choose which precious metals to purchase. It is essential to pick out metals that meet the IRS’s purity standards and are permitted for inclusion in a Gold IRA.


  4. Storage: The IRS requires that physical gold and other precious metals in a Gold IRA be stored in an authorised depository. This ensures the security and safety of the belongings. Buyers cannot take physical possession of the metals while they are held in the IRA.


  5. Withdrawals: When investors attain retirement age, they'll begin to withdraw funds from their Gold IRA. Withdrawals could also be topic to taxes and penalties depending on the kind of IRA and the investor’s age. It is advisable to consult a tax skilled to grasp the implications.


Vital Issues



While a Gold IRA affords quite a few benefits, there are also vital considerations to remember:


  1. Charges: Gold IRAs usually include larger charges compared to conventional IRAs. These fees can embrace account setup charges, annual maintenance charges, storage charges, and transaction charges. It is essential to understand the fee structure before opening an account.


  2. Liquidity: Bodily gold is much less liquid than stocks and bonds. Selling gold may take longer and could incur extra prices. Traders ought to consider their liquidity needs when deciding to spend money on a Gold IRA.


  3. Market Risks: Like every funding, gold prices can fluctuate based on market circumstances. While gold is commonly thought of a safe-haven asset, it is not immune to price volatility. Buyers ought to be prepared for potential downturns within the gold market.


  4. Regulatory Compliance: Gold IRAs are topic to IRS laws, and failure to conform can lead to penalties or disqualification of the account. It's essential to work with a educated custodian who can assist navigate these rules.


  5. Investment Strategy: A Gold IRA should be a part of a broader funding technique. While gold can provide stability and safety, it is crucial to take care of a diversified portfolio that features a mix of asset courses.
